Malaria mortality rates are falling. Increased malaria prevention and control measures have greatly improved these rates. Since 2000, malaria mortality rates have fallen globally by 60% among all age groups, and by 65% among children under age 5.

Prostaglandins were first isolated from human semen in Sweden in the 1930s. They were so named because the researcher thought that they came from the prostate gland. In fact, prostaglandins exist and are synthesized in almost every cell of the body.
